Transaction 81141dc99c3490712099e2e057f49b7cfefe593a8c8d77fa42397a195c4c580e

1 Input
2 Outputs
  • 81141dc99c3490712099e2e057f49b7cfefe593a8c8d77fa42397a195c4c580e:0
  • value  30006
    address  1DPYSj9PV1jT9i3FB6oHMAt9pa3QM7W3yg
  • 81141dc99c3490712099e2e057f49b7cfefe593a8c8d77fa42397a195c4c580e:1
  • value  1079922
    address  1166rfvaGGFURrpZdRaRgRjuc6pFu3ZZQF